Susan Graff Pentwater people are great!

I grew up in Pentwater (family of 11 kids) and am lucky enough to spend a lot of time there still each year. On our annual vacation this August our camera got left on the bumper of the car and finally fell off about a mile away from our cabin. The great people who found it did some detective work with the help of their son who works for the village. Cindy (Bradshaw) Andrews When Pentwater Homecomings were Homecomings

Remember the times when Pentwater Homecomings were just that? All the kids, from all the local families, were reunited at the band concerts. I miss the concerts the most. When Don Lamb had control over the town. When I returned for a Homecoming a few years ago, there were alot of tourists, but no recognition of the old days, but then with our age, we all have changed in looks, haha.
